Victor matrix BS-75801. The church of long ago / Smilin' Ed McConnell
| Title | Source |
|---|---|
| The church of long ago (Primary title) | Victor ledgers |
| When you and I were young, Maggie (Alternate title) | Victor ledgers |
| Authors and Composers | Notes |
| James A. Butterfield (songwriter) | |
| S. S. Lapin (songwriter) | |
| Composer information source: Victor ledgers. | |
| Personnel | Notes |
| Smilin' Ed McConnell (vocalist : baritone vocal) | Listing in Victor ledgers for Ed McConnell. |
| Ed McConnell (vocalist : baritone vocal) | |
| E. W. Young (session supervisor) | |
| Ed McConnell (instrumentalist : piano) | |
Additional Information
- Description: Male vocal solo, with piano
- Category: Vocal
- Language: English
- Master Size: 10-in.
- Title Note: Victor ledgers: "Tune—When you & I were young, Maggie."
| Notes |
|---|
| Victor ledgers: "Made for Woolworth"; "Mr. E. W. Young, present." |
| Take Date and Place | Take | Status | Label Name/Number | Note |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 5/3/1933 Chicago, Illinois. 1143 Merchandise Mart | 1 | Master | Montgomery Ward M-4349 |
